James Robert Obradovich (born January 7, 1953) is a former professional American football tight end in the National Football League (NFL) for the New York Giants, San Francisco 49ers, and Tampa Bay Buccaneers. His 80 career tackles on kickoff coverage are the most in Buccaneer history.[1]
